Sister Adele M. McAndrews, a longtime resident of Somerville and Malden, passed away on Saturday, November 6, 2021, after a long battle with dementia at the Glenridge Nursing Home in Medford. Adele was born in Malden in 1943, the daughter of Americo and Ethel Tenerielli. She was raised in Malden, graduating from Malden High School with the Class of 1961. In 1963, she married Robert McAndrews. They shared nearly 40 years of marriage until Roberts passing in 2002. As a devout Christian, she later joined the Sisters of St. Francis of Assisi, and enjoyed being part of the Order.

Adele started out working in her early years as a Nurses Aid at the Whidden Hospital. She then graduated from Wilford Academy hair dressing school at the top of her class in 1976. She later went on to work as a hairdresser for 35 years. She enjoyed sewing, knitting, and crocheting, and helped to support St. Joseph's Parish and the Club 24 while living in Malden. She also spent many years volunteering at St. Elizabeth's Hospital giving the Eucharist and praying with the patients in need. Adele spent most of her free time volunteering and trying to help those in need in any way she could.

Sister Adele is survived by her son, Michael McAndrews, his spouse Sandy, of New Hampton, NH, her sisters Roberta DiMarco of Malden, Diane Tenerielli, her spouse Andy Carey of Revere, God Daughter Dawn Marie Bessler, niece Maria Stuart, and nephews Richard Harkins and James Harkins.

Funeral Services will be held at the Weir-MacCuish Golden Rule Funeral Home, 144 Salem St, Malden, on Tuesday, Nov 9th, at 12 PM, with visitation beginning at 10AM. Interment to follow in Puritan Lawn Cemetery, Peabody.
